About the location:

In Crestone, the stillness and vibrancy of nature becomes as obvious as the nature of our bodies. Crestone is situated in a very sacred valley at the foot of the Sangre de Cristo Mountains honored by the Native Americans indigenous to this area. It is home to many spiritual centers, and is a very powerful place for healing, transformation & regeneration. At the elevation of eight thousand feet the air is thinner & the sun brighter, with occasional afternoon showers. About the Instructor

Sofia Diaz is a gifted teacher of Hatha yoga, sacred movement and feminine spiritual practice, deriving her style of teaching and body philosophy from the south temple arts and their accompanying scriptures. Along with 23 years of intensive study and daily practice of several traditions of yoga, she has apprenticed since 1982, to the dance and music masters of the Balasaraswati lineage of the sacred dance, Bharata Natyam.

She holds a Bachelors Degree in dance from Mills College in Oakland, California, and a Masters Degree in religious studies from the University of Colorado. She has most recently taught at the Department of Somatic Psychology at Naropa University and the University of Colorado in Boulder. Sofia has also founded a school of Hatha Yoga and sacred movement arts in Boulder Colorado.

She has published writings on yoga and sacred movement in both academic and popular journals and travels frequently, teaching women's yoga intensives throughout the world.
